N ONLITERAL I NTERPRETATIONS OF C REATION

T HEISTIC E VOLUTION  attempts to mix the Bible and evolution  teaches that God used evolution to create

D ANGER !! setting up scientific theory as more authoritative than God’s Word

D AY -A GE T HEORY (L ONG D AY T HEORY )  holds that the seven days in Genesis 1 were long periods of time or ages  uses 2 Peter 3:8 as support

D ANGER !! failure to give God glory for creating the earth in six days as the Bible says

P ROGRESSIVE C REATIONISM  attempts to harmonize the Creator with an old universe  maintains that God created new creatures at certain times in history

P ROGRESSIVE C REATIONISM  claims that the Flood was local rather than universal

D ANGER !! reinterpreting the Bible in light of “science”

F RAMEWORK H YPOTHESIS  tries to interpret Genesis in a literary light

T HE G AP T HEORY  holds that there was a long period of time between Genesis 1:1 and Genesis 1:2 First creation Fall of Satan New creation

R OMANS 5:12 Wherefore, as by one man sin entered into the world, and death by sin; and so death passed upon all men, for that all have sinned.

D ANGER !! adding to what the Bible says in order to accommodate an old-earth theory

A LITERAL I NTERPRETATION OF C REATION

A L ITERAL I NTERPRETATION God created the universe in six 24-hour days.

S CRIPTURAL S UPPORT  “the evening and the morning”  use of the Hebrew word yom

E XODUS 20:11 For in six days the LORD made heaven and earth, the sea, and all that in them is, and rested the seventh day: wherefore the LORD blessed the sabbath day, and hallowed it.

N OAH ’ S F LOOD AND F OSSILIZATION

N OAH ’ S F LOOD  antediluvian the earth before the Flood  postdiluvian the earth after the Flood

A U NIVERSAL F LOOD  God’s revelation to Noah concerning His purpose

G ENESIS 6:17 And, behold, I, even I, do bring a flood of waters upon the earth, to destroy all flesh, wherein is the breath of life, from under heaven; and every thing that is in the earth shall die.

A U NIVERSAL F LOOD  God’s revelation to Noah concerning His purpose  confirmation in the NT Luke 17:27; 2 Peter 2:5; 3:6  the covenant of the rainbow Genesis 9:11 ‒ 16

A U NIVERSAL F LOOD  the continental shelves and seamounts  universality of the fossil record

G ENESIS 7:19 ‒ 20 And the waters prevailed exceedingly upon the earth; and all the high hills, that were under the whole heaven, were covered. Fifteen cubits upward did the waters prevail; and the mountains were covered.

G ENESIS 8:5 And the waters decreased continually until the tenth month: in the tenth month, on the first day of the month, were the tops of the mountains seen.

F OSSILIZATION the formation of fossils

F OSSILIZATION  preservation of parts  preservation of carbon  preservation of forms  preservation of tracks  petrification  frozen fossils

D ELUGE F OSSIL F ORMATION T HEORY

T HE D ELUGE T HEORY  sedimentation settling out of materials  sedimentary rock layers of rock deposits  topography land features

S UPPORT FOR THE D ELUGE T HEORY  Abundant fossilization is not occurring today.  The arrangement of the fossils indicates a catastrophe. polystrate fossils

S UPPORT FOR THE D ELUGE T HEORY  Fossilization must be rapid.  Most fossils require water for their formation or water movements for depositing them.
